温馨提示×

云数据库clickhouse适合大数据吗

小樊
83
2024-11-12 21:30:40
栏目: 云计算

ClickHouse确实是一款适合大数据应用的数据库管理系统。它以其高性能、实时数据处理能力和列式存储设计,在大数据分析领域表现出色。以下是对ClickHouse在大数据应用中的优势、特性以及与其他大数据处理工具的对比的详细介绍:

ClickHouse在大数据应用中的优势

  • 高性能查询:ClickHouse采用列式存储和多线程并行计算,能够在大数据量下实现秒级的查询响应。
  • 实时数据处理:支持对数据的实时插入和查询,适用于实时数据分析场景。
  • 数据压缩高效:提供多种压缩算法,大幅减少存储空间需求。
  • 可扩展性:易于扩展到数百个节点,处理更大规模的数据。
  • 丰富的SQL功能:支持复杂的查询操作、聚合函数、连接操作等。

ClickHouse的主要特性

  • 列式存储:按列存储数据,减少查询时的数据读取量。
  • 分布式查询:支持在多个节点上并行处理查询。
  • 向量化执行引擎:利用CPU的SIMD指令集,提高数据处理速度。

ClickHouse与其他大数据处理工具的对比

  • 与Hive对比:ClickHouse在处理即席查询时性能更优,因为它的数据组织更严格,且调度更简单。
  • 与Elasticsearch对比:ClickHouse在写入吞吐量和查询速度方面表现更优,且服务器成本更低。

综上所述,ClickHouse不仅适合大数据应用,而且在某些方面相比其他大数据处理工具具有明显优势。

0